Technological Advancements in Plastic Injection Molding
Recent technological advancements have revolutionized plastic injection molding, enabling the creation of more complex and intricate designs. Some noteworthy innovations include:
1. Computer-Aided Design (CAD)
CAD software allows designers to create highly detailed virtual models of car lamp components, facilitating precision and efficiency in the mold-making process.
2. 3D Printing Technology
3D printing techniques are increasingly being used to prototype molds, significantly reducing lead times and costs associated with traditional mold making methods.
3. Advanced Simulation Tools
Simulations help predict potential issues during the injection molding process, allowing for adjustments before physical production, thus enhancing quality control.

Materials Used in Next-Generation Plastic Injection Molds
The selection of appropriate materials is crucial for the performance and longevity of molds. Key materials include:
1. Engineering Plastics
Materials such as polycarbonate and acrylic are popular choices for car lamp molds due to their excellent optical properties and durability.
2. Thermoplastic Elastomers (TPE)
TPEs offer flexibility and resilience, making them ideal for components that require both strength and flexibility.

The Manufacturing Process of Innovative Car Lamp Molds
The manufacturing process for next-generation car lamp molds encompasses several stages, each critical for achieving high-quality results:
1. Design and Prototyping
Using CAD software, engineers create detailed designs that are then prototyped using 3D printing to identify any design flaws early.
2. Mold Fabrication
Once the prototype is validated, the actual mold is fabricated using high-precision machining techniques, ensuring accuracy and quality.
3. Injection Molding Process
The finalized molds undergo the injection molding process, where heated plastic is injected into the molds to form the desired shapes.
4. Quality Control and Testing
Quality control measures are implemented to test the durability, optical performance, and fit of the produced car lamp components.
